Subject: DR drill notes — gateway rate limits

Hey future maintainers,

Quick recap from yesterday's disaster-recovery drill at the Pellbridge site. When we failed over Gatewick (our internal API gateway), the rate limiter lost its counters and briefly let everything through. We've since pinned the limiter config to the replicated store. If you ever need to re-seed the limiter vault during a drill, the recovery passphrase is below.

strongbox words: druvan-lamys-eliius-jorax-istox-soreth-ulays-gilix-ralix-oliiel-norwyn-casvan-praius

// Encoding sniffing for user-uploaded text files in Saltgrass.
// We check BOM first, then a capped statistical pass (8 KB max)
// to avoid unbounded reads on hostile uploads. Ambiguous files
// fall back to this constant rather than guessing, which closed
// the smuggling vector flagged in the last audit. Fixed as of the
// build noted below.

trace token, bawif-tajof: htk14_21e308fc7b4137

**Key Ceremony Checklist — Item 7 (Glimmerpane Admin Dashboard)**

- [ ] Confirm dark-mode toggle renders correctly on the ceremony laptop before signing starts — yes, really, the contrast bug once hid the "Confirm" button and stalled the whole thing. Flip the theme twice, check the signing panel, then lock the laptop. If you get locked out of the ceremony profile mid-check, use the recovery passphrase noted below.

recovery phrase for fahog-yahif: wenael-fraox

Confirm it reads only from the whitelisted `locales/` and `templates/` directories and writes solely to the generated catalog; any filesystem access outside those paths should block sign-off. Check that extracted strings are escaped before insertion into the catalog, since downstream the Mervale translation portal renders them without further sanitization. Review the script's dependency lockfile for unvetted additions since the last audit. Once satisfied, sign off against the build identified by the token below.

pipeline stamp: htk31_3c6b63a1fd55b8745625d3b6ce9c5fc